How To Fix LESI026 - No stock in the required stock category is available in bin &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: LESI - Messages for LES-TRM Interface package

  • Message number: 026

  • Message text: No stock in the required stock category is available in bin &1

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message LESI026 - No stock in the required stock category is available in bin &1 ?

    The SAP error message LESI026 indicates that there is no stock available in the required stock category in the specified bin. This error typically occurs in the context of warehouse management when trying to perform operations such as picking, transferring, or putting away stock.

    Cause:

    1. Stock Availability: The primary cause of this error is that there is no stock available in the specified bin for the stock category you are trying to access. This could be due to:

      • Stock being completely picked or moved out of the bin.
      • Stock being in a different bin or location.
      • Stock being in a different stock category (e.g., unrestricted, quality inspection, blocked).
    2. Incorrect Bin or Stock Category: The bin or stock category specified in the transaction may be incorrect or not aligned with the actual stock situation.

    3. Stock Management Settings: There may be issues with the configuration of stock management settings in the system, such as stock types or bin types.

    Solution:

    1. Check Stock Levels: Verify the stock levels in the specified bin and stock category. You can do this by using transaction codes like MMBE (Stock Overview) or LX03 (Warehouse Stock Overview) to see if there is any stock available.

    2. Adjust Stock: If stock is indeed missing, you may need to:

      • Replenish stock in the bin.
      • Move stock from another bin to the required bin.
      • Ensure that the stock is in the correct stock category.
    3. Review Transaction Details: Double-check the details of the transaction that triggered the error. Ensure that the bin and stock category are correctly specified.

    4. Check Configuration: If the issue persists, review the configuration settings in the Warehouse Management module to ensure that everything is set up correctly. This may involve checking:

      • Warehouse structure and bin types.
      • Stock type settings.
      • Movement types and their associated stock categories.
    5.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for more specific guidance related to your version of SAP and the context in which the error occurred.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es such as:
      • MMBE: Stock Overview
      • LX03: Warehouse Stock Overview
      • LT03: Transfer Order Creation
      • LT12: Confirm Transfer Order
    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to this error message.
    • User Roles: Ensure that the user has the necessary permissions to view and manage stock in the specified bin.
